Foreign Diplomats Visit Khankendi and Shusha to Observe Reconstruction Efforts

Khankendi and Shusha

Khankendi/Shusha, The Gulf Observer: A high-level delegation of foreign diplomats accredited in Azerbaijan has begun an official visit to the cities of Khankendi and Shusha, according to News Hub Consultants.

The delegation is led by Hikmet Hajiyev, Assistant to the President and Head of the Foreign Policy Affairs Department of the Presidential Administration, underscoring the importance Baku places on showcasing developments in the region.

The diplomats first landed at Fuzuli International Airport, a gateway emblematic of Azerbaijan’s infrastructure investment in the Garabagh region. From there, they traveled to Khankendi, where they are expected to engage directly with students of Garabagh University, a symbol of the city’s educational revival and reintegration.

The visit will continue to the cultural city of Shusha, where the delegation will be briefed on ongoing restoration and development projects. The tour aims to provide the international community with firsthand insights into Azerbaijan’s post-conflict reconstruction efforts and its vision for peace and progress in the region.

This diplomatic mission reflects Azerbaijan’s intention to maintain transparency regarding its regional policies and to build understanding among global partners concerning the dynamics of the Garabagh area.
